In the meantime, here’s what happens after freshman registration:

Judy Fieldhouse and Theresa Schuhmann will take information obtained from placement scores, grade school feedback, and the input you and your daughter provided at registration to create her schedule. This process may take several weeks due to the time and attention given to each individual schedule.

If after leaving registration you and your daughter feel a level or class needs to be changed, please contact your daughter’s dean. We ask that you send an email to:

If you reach out to your daughter’s dean via email, please indicate if you prefer to be contacted by phone instead. Do not be concerned if you do not hear back from Mrs. Fieldhouse or Mrs. Schuhmann immediately. They systematically work through many emails and phone calls and will likely be in touch in the weeks after spring break. In order to secure your enrollment at Assumption High School, it is imperative to follow the registration protocol listed below.  Only those students who register, complete the online registration and tuition selection form, attach a copy of her Social Security card, and pay the $225 nonrefundable freshman registration fee will be guaranteed a place in the Class of 2024.

Prior to registering, parents will need to do the following:

  • Create an new account in PowerSchool using the directions sent to you in your daughter’s acceptance packet.
    • If you currently have a daughter enrolled at Assumption, you may login to your current parent PowerSchool account and attach your incoming freshman’s account. To do this follow these steps:
      • Login to your existing PowerSchool account.
      • Click on the Account Settings tab on the left hand side.
      • Click on the Students tab on the top and then the ADD button on the far right hand side.
      • Add your new student using the information sent in the acceptance packet.
  • Complete the online registration form in PowerSchool.
  • Fill out the tuition selection form and pay the $225 non-refundable registration fee through mySchoolBucks via PowerSchool.

Please note: The tuition selection form may not be submitted without payment. Please see the Registration FAQ’s for additional information.

FINANCIAL AID

Financial aid applications must be completed through an online system, go to FACTS Grant and Aid Assessment and complete the online form.

  • The online application and a fee of $25 must be submitted to FACTS by Thursday, February 28, 2020.
  • Applications must be submitted annually. 
  • Limited tuition assistance will be available for applications received after Thursday, February 28, 2020.
  • Please include your 2018 federal income tax return and W-2 forms with the application.
  • Students MUST be registered at Assumption and have paid the registration fee in order for a financial assistance application to be considered.
  • A student’s tuition assistance may be forfeited if they do not maintain academic and behavioral expectations.
  • Letters of determination are mailed to families in May.
